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
85767089448 690 05055899
77149 39625677
77149 39625677
0359861711 104 525 706287880
All about undefined
Interested in learning more?
77149 39625677
0359861711 104 525 706287880
See more
82748639 532392611
8145 493 2551154008
See more
66774 72356 509
23 5256 0401833902 7770365582 7693
See more